Interesting...Car and Driver also did an article similar to this but with the: Volkswagen GTI, Mazdaspeed3 GT, Subaru Impreza WRX, Mini John Cooper works Clubman, Cobalt SS, Honda Civic SI and Mitsubishi Lancer Ralliart.

In this instance "Some test drivers in our group preferred the ride and handling of the cobalt, others favored the GTI's superior refinement, and so on throughout the field. But the Mazda, we all agreed, offers the best combination of speed, value, and sophistication."

Scores: MS3 - 209, VW GTI - 199, Cobalt SS - 195, Impreza - 192, Civic si - 180, Cooper clubman - 178, Mitsu Ralliart - 172.
